- 博客(14)
- 收藏
- 关注
原创 JAVA--反射(基础知识~~真的是基础的哦)
什么是Java反射机制 Java的反射机制是在程序运行时,能够完全知道任何一个类,及其它的属性和方法,并且能够任意调用一个对象的属性和方法。这种运行时的动态获取就是Java的反射机制。其实这也是Java是动态语言的一个象征。用一句话来概括反射就是加载一个运行时才知道的类以及它的完整内部结构。 反射的包名为: 软件包 java.lang.reflect 提供类和接口,以获得关于类和对象的反射
2015-07-18 22:18:05
338
原创 JAVA --网络编程
网络编程 就是用来实现网络互连的不同计算机上运行的程序间可以进行数据交换。 网络通信三要素 IP地址:InetAddress 网络中设备的标识,不易记忆,可用主机名 /** IP : 每个接入互联网的计算,都有一个独立的身份标识 IP地址 * 同一个网内,IP地址都是唯一性 * IP地址组成: * 4个数字段位组成 *
2015-07-18 20:17:58
248
原创 JAVA--图形界面化
图形界面继承体系Component 所有图形界面超类 抽象类,具有图形表示能力的类Container 容器: 就是可以将对象存储进去 存储的是图形界面上的内容,菜单,按钮,文本框Container子类 Window – 窗体 无边框的窗体 Frame – 具有标题和边框的窗体 Panel – 面板 窗体分割可以存储按钮容器 Dialog –
2015-07-17 22:13:12
662
原创 JAVA--多线程(很重要的呀)
什么是进程 概念: 正在运行的程序,所占用的内存的空间资源 什么是线程 概述: 线程就是对于CPU的一条独立的执行路径 看成是一个进程中的,多个小程序的独立执行实现多线程的第一种方式 线程这个事物,也被封装成对象.线程对象的描述类 java.lang.Thread 实现创建新线程步骤 定义类,继承Thread 重写Thread类run方法 创建Thre
2015-07-17 22:02:32
583
原创 Java基础---IO流
在流之前 这个必须要知道~~! File类 判断方法 |– exists()判断路径是不是存在 |– isDirectory()判断封装的是不是文件夹,目录/* * File类的判断方法 * 返回值都是boolean类型 */public class FileDemo { public static void main(String[] args) {
2015-07-16 23:40:39
267
原创 java基础---集合
01_集合框架(对象数组的概述和使用) /* * 集合的由来: * 我们学习的是面向对象的语言,而面向对象的语言对事物的表述都是通过对象体现的.那么为了方便的操作多个多个对象, * 我们就需要把这多个对象存储起来,那么既然是存储多个对象,我们就需要使用一个容器,那么在我么以前学习的知识里面,那些都是容器呢? * 数组 , StringBuffer . 我们都知道Stri
2015-07-16 22:56:54
230
原创 StringBuffer,StringBuilder,数组常见操作,Arrays,基本类型包装类--2
12_常见对象(数组高级冒泡排序原理图解)A:上图![冒泡排序原理图解](http://img.blog.csdn.net/20150716182501240)B:冒泡排序原理 相邻元素两两比较,大的往后放,第一次完毕,最大值出现在了最大索引处public class BubbleSort { public static void main(String[] args)
2015-07-16 18:46:30
327
原创 StringBuffer,StringBuilder,数组常见操作,Arrays,基本类型包装类--1
01_常见对象(StringBuffer类的概述) /* * StringBuffer: 是一个字符串缓冲区(其实就是一个容器) , 是一个可变动 * 线程安全 : 对应效率低 * String 和StringBuffer区别: * String: 不可变 * StringBuffer: 是可变的字符序列 */ 02_常见对象(Str
2015-07-16 17:56:44
767
原创 API--Object,String,Scanner--2
/* * String中和转换功能相关的方法: * public byte[] getBytes(): 把字符串转换为字节数组。 public char[] toCharArray(): 把字符串转换为字符数组。 public static String value
2015-07-16 17:37:03
218
原创 API--Object,String,Scanner--1
/* * Object类: 是层次结构的根类,所有的类都直接的或者间接的继承这个类 * 构造方法: * public Object(); */ public class ObjectDemo { public static void main(String[] args) { // 创建对象 Object obj =
2015-07-16 17:25:22
205
原创 JAVA基础---面向对象
面向对象思想概述 1.面向过程 一步一步的解决问题 C 2.面向对象 找一个对象来解决问题,对象中包含了解决问题的步骤 3.面向对象思想特点 是一种更符合我们思想习惯的思想–惰性 可以将复杂的事情简单化 将我们从执行者变成了指挥者–角色发生了转变 4.面向对象思想三大特征 1.封装 2.继承 3.多态
2015-07-16 17:05:08
275
原创 Java基础---方法,数组
1:方法(1)方法:就是完成特定功能的代码块。注意:在很多语言里面有函数的定义,而在Java中,函数被称为方法。(2)格式:修饰符 返回值类型 方法名(参数类型 参数名1,参数类型 参数名2...) {方法体语句;return 返回值;}修饰符:目前就用 public static。后面再详细讲解其他修饰符返回值类型:就是功能结果的数据类型方法名:就
2015-07-16 16:13:14
424
原创 JAVA基础----循环,选择结构
"稍微提一点" 运算符中还有一个三元运算符 如下:l 格式(关系表达式)?表达式1:表达式2;如果条件为true,运算后的结果是表达式1;如果条件为false,运算后的结果是表达式2; /*需求:获取两个整数中的最小值获取三个整数中的最大值比较两个整数是否相同*/class OperatDemo6{public st
2015-07-16 15:25:06
960
原创 JAVA基础----常量变量运算符
1. 常量 1. 在程序运行的过程,其值不发生改变 2. 分类: 1. 字面值常量 2. 自定义常量 3. 字面值常量1. 字符串2. 整数3. 小数4. 字符5. 布尔6. 空 如下:/*常量:在程序运行时不发生改变的值分类:字面值常量自定义常量字面值常量
2015-07-16 14:54:17
756
空空如也
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人